Definition of commute
- v. t. - To exchange; to put or substitute something else in place of, as a smaller penalty, obligation, or payment, for a greater, or a single thing for an aggregate; hence, to lessen; to diminish; as, to commute a sentence of death to one of imprisonment for life; to commute tithes; to commute charges for fares.
- v. i. - To obtain or bargain for exemption or substitution; to effect a commutation.
- v. i. - To pay, or arrange to pay, in gross instead of part by part; as, to commute for a year's travel over a route.
